Wa. Stock et al., SUBJECTIVE WELL-BEING MEASURES - RELIABILITY AND VALIDITY AMONG SPANISH ELDERS, International journal of aging & human development, 38(3), 1994, pp. 221-235
The Philadelphia Geriatric Center Morale Scale, Life Satisfaction Inde
x, and Affect Balance Scale were translated into Castilian Spanish and
Catalan. Responses to these scales were obtained by interviews with 1
51 elderly persons living in Spain. Reliability estimates for the Life
Satisfaction Index and the Affect Balance subscales were comparable t
o those for English-speaking samples, while reliability estimates for
the Philadelphia Geriatric Center Morale Scale were somewhat lower. Va
lidity estimates among these scales were consistent with previous rese
arch and previously reported factor structures were found to fit the p
resent data reasonably well, although factor loadings were lower than
those previously reported. English and translated versions of the scal
es are provided in Appendix A.
